首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

我的代码linreg.predict()没有给出正确答案有什么问题?

根据您提供的问答内容,我将尝试给出一个完善且全面的答案。

当您的代码 linreg.predict() 没有给出正确答案时,可能存在以下几个问题:

  1. 数据预处理问题:在使用线性回归模型进行预测之前,需要对输入数据进行预处理。可能存在以下情况:
    • 数据缺失:输入数据中存在缺失值,需要进行数据清洗或填充缺失值的处理。
    • 数据类型不匹配:输入数据的类型与模型要求的类型不匹配,需要进行数据类型转换。
  • 特征工程问题:线性回归模型对输入特征的选择和处理非常敏感。可能存在以下情况:
    • 特征选择不当:选择的特征可能与目标变量之间没有线性关系,需要重新选择合适的特征。
    • 特征缩放问题:输入特征的数值范围差异较大,需要进行特征缩放,如使用标准化或归一化等方法。
  • 模型选择问题:线性回归模型可能不适用于您的数据集。可能存在以下情况:
    • 非线性关系:输入数据与目标变量之间存在非线性关系,需要考虑使用其他回归模型,如多项式回归、决策树回归等。
    • 数据分布不符合假设:线性回归模型对数据的分布有一定的假设,如数据的正态性等,如果数据不符合这些假设,可能需要考虑其他模型。

解决这些问题的方法如下:

  1. 数据预处理:可以使用 pandas 库进行数据清洗和处理,例如使用 fillna() 方法填充缺失值,使用 astype() 方法进行数据类型转换。
  2. 特征工程:可以使用 sklearn 库中的特征选择方法,如相关系数、Lasso 回归等,选择与目标变量相关性较高的特征。同时,可以使用 sklearn 中的特征缩放方法,如 StandardScalerMinMaxScaler 等。
  3. 模型选择:可以尝试使用其他回归模型,如多项式回归、决策树回归等。可以使用 sklearn 中的这些模型进行训练和预测。

腾讯云相关产品和产品介绍链接地址:

  • 数据处理和分析:腾讯云数据万象(https://cloud.tencent.com/product/ci)
  • 机器学习平台:腾讯云机器学习(https://cloud.tencent.com/product/tiia)
  • 数据库服务:腾讯云数据库(https://cloud.tencent.com/product/cdb)
  • 云服务器:腾讯云云服务器(https://cloud.tencent.com/product/cvm)
  • 云安全服务:腾讯云云安全中心(https://cloud.tencent.com/product/ssc)

请注意,以上仅为示例产品和链接,具体选择适合您需求的产品和服务,请根据实际情况进行评估和选择。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

用scikit-learn和pandas学习线性回归

对于想深入了解线性回归童鞋,这里给出一个完整例子,详细学完这个例子,对用scikit-learn来运行线性回归,评估模型不会有什么问题了。 1....打开这个csv可以发现数据已经整理好,没有非法数据,因此不需要做预处理。但是这些数据并没有归一化,也就是转化为均值0,方差1格式。...当然也可以直接在python交互式命令行里面输入,不过还是推荐用notebook。下面的例子和输出都是在notebook里面跑。     ...准备运行算法数据     我们看看数据维度: data.shape     结果是(9568, 5)。说明我们9568个样本,每个样本5列。     ...我们看看我们模型MSE和RMSE,代码如下: #模型拟合测试集 y_pred = linreg.predict(X_test) from sklearn import metrics # 用scikit-learn

1.6K50

用scikit-learn和pandas学习线性回归,XGboost算法实例,用MSE评估模型

参考链接: 机器学习:使用scikit-learn训练第一个XGBoost模型 对于想深入了解线性回归童鞋,这里给出一个完整例子,详细学完这个例子,对用scikit-learn来运行线性回归,评估模型不会有什么问题了...打开这个csv可以发现数据已经整理好,没有非法数据,因此不需要做预处理。但是这些数据并没有归一化,也就是转化为均值0,方差1格式。...当然也可以直接在python交互式命令行里面输入,不过还是推荐用notebook。下面的例子和输出都是在notebook里面跑。     ...准备运行算法数据     我们看看数据维度:  data.shape     结果是(9568, 5)。说明我们9568个样本,每个样本5列。     ...我们看看我们模型MSE和RMSE,代码如下:  #模型拟合测试集 y_pred = linreg.predict(X_test) from sklearn import metrics # 用scikit-learn

99520

AI领域“新常态”:面对“AI幻觉”,我们该怎么办?

当这类产品逐渐走进普通人生活,又会激起怎样问题水花呢?曾经在编程过程使用chatGPT时,出现了这样一个问题,这个问题让不禁思考到,当AI领域逐渐“新常态”,如何确定自己没有被Ai欺骗呢。...你看,chat GPT一本正经地给出了一个答案,咋一眼看下去,这代码什么问题?...这时,告诉chat GPT:“但是SXSSFSheetshiftColumns这个方法并没有做实现呢。”...它立马会告诉你,它刚刚回答错了,然后再给出一个接近答案回答——因此,在这类问题面前,若自己没有具备一定识别答案能力,很容易就被它忽悠了。这种现象,一个比较专业术语,叫“Ai幻觉”。...就如前面经历案例一样,会给出一个看似正确实则错误答案,让过度信任Ai的人产生幻觉,将事实上错误答案当作是正确

1.1K40

Stack Overflow 最火一段代码竟然 Bug...

隐含条件是,结果字符串应当在1~999.9范围内,后面跟一个适当表示单位后缀。 这个问题已经一个答案了,代码是用循环写。...然后将byteCount除以1000^s,并找出正确后缀。 接下来,就等着社区反馈了。并不知道这段代码后来成了被复制粘贴最多代码。...你可以用下面的命令看看自己有没有无意中用到: $ git grep humanReadableByteCount 3、问题 你肯定在想:这段代码什么问题: 再来看一次: public static...是不是一些奇怪舍入问题?对了…… 4、许多9 这段代码在1MB之前都非常正确。但当输入为999,999时,它(在SI模式下)会给出“1000.0 kB”。...讽刺是,考虑到各种边界情况后,这段代码比原答案还难懂了。肯定不会在产品中使用这段代码。另外,关注公众号Java技术栈,在后台回复:面试,可以获取整理 Java 系列面试题和答案,非常齐全。

91240

Stack Overflow上最火这段代码Bug!

隐含条件是,结果字符串应当在1~999.9范围内,后面跟一个适当表示单位后缀。 这个问题已经一个答案了,代码是用循环写。...然后将byteCount除以1000^s,并找出正确后缀。 接下来,就等着社区反馈了。并不知道这段代码后来成了被复制粘贴最多代码。...你可以用下面的命令看看自己有没有无意中用到: $ git grep humanReadableByteCount 问题 你肯定在想:这段代码什么问题: 再来看一次: public static String...是不是一些奇怪舍入问题?对了…… 许多9 这段代码在1MB之前都非常正确。但当输入为999,999时,它(在SI模式下)会给出“1000.0 kB”。...讽刺是,考虑到各种边界情况后,这段代码比原答案还难懂了。肯定不会在产品中使用这段代码。 总结 Stack Overflow上代码就算几千个赞也可能有问题。

44020

Java每日一练(2017812)

xxf960513 聊天系统 ●希望大家积极参与答题!...不存在任何培训机构招生信息 本期题目: (单选题) 1、程序文件名必须与公共外部类名称完全一致(包括大小写) A 正确 B 错误 ---- (单选题)2、在 main() 方法中给出字节数组,如果将其显示到控制台上...Java 编译器会将 Java 程序转换为( ) A 字节码 B 可执行代码 C 机器代码 D 以上都不对 正确答案是:A 解析: 编译器将.java原代码转换成以.class为后缀名字节码文件...Base(int a, int b, int c, int d) { // assignment x=a, y=b w=d;z=c; }} 在代码说明// assignment x=a, y=b处写入如下哪几个代码正确...所以char foo='中'正确。 读者可在右下角留言留下你答案以及理由! 一张图诠释你做一个合格程序员必备知识点 ?

55940

25个机器学习面试题,你都会吗?

机器之心编译 参与:Geek AI、王淑婷、思源 机器学习非常多令人困惑及不解地方,很多问题都没有明确答案。但在面试中,如何探查到面试官想要提问知识点就显得非常重要了。...在本文中,作者给出了 25 个非常有意思机器学习面试问题,这些问题都没有给出明确答案,但都有一定提示。读者也可以在留言中尝试。...事实上,网络上有很多关于「机器学习面试问题」文章,本文希望能稍微用不一样、有趣方式来讨论这些问题。 声明:将这些问题列举出来只是为了启发大家思考,促进相关讨论。这个问题并没有现成答案。...我们会对某些问题给出提示,而这只是为了引发进一步讨论,而不是给出了一个确切答案。每个问题都值得被更详细地讨论,因此也就没有固定答案。有些问题是经过设计特意提出,而有些只是为了逗大家开心。...难道你不认为时间序列是一个非常简单线性回归问题,它仅仅有一个因变量和一个自变量(时间)?在使用时序数据时,线性回归拟合(可能是多项式回归)方法什么问题

64920

资源 | 25个机器学习面试题,期待你来解答

选自:Medium 机器之心编译 参与:Geek AI、王淑婷、思源 本文转自机器之心,转载需授权 机器学习非常多令人困惑及不解地方,很多问题都没有明确答案。...但在面试中,如何探查到面试官想要提问知识点就显得非常重要了。在本文中,作者给出了 25 个非常有意思机器学习面试问题,这些问题都没有给出明确答案,但都有一定提示。读者也可以在留言中尝试。...事实上,网络上有很多关于「机器学习面试问题」文章,本文希望能稍微用不一样、有趣方式来讨论这些问题。 声明:将这些问题列举出来只是为了启发大家思考,促进相关讨论。这个问题并没有现成答案。...我们会对某些问题给出提示,而这只是为了引发进一步讨论,而不是给出了一个确切答案。每个问题都值得被更详细地讨论,因此也就没有固定答案。有些问题是经过设计特意提出,而有些只是为了逗大家开心。...在 95% 置信区间下构建了一个线性回归模型。这是否意味着模型参数对于试图近似的函数 95% 概率是真实估计值?(提示:这实际上意味着在 95% 试验情况下...) 2.

52010

资源 | 25个机器学习面试题,期待你来解答

选自Medium 机器之心编译 参与:Geek AI、王淑婷、思源 机器学习非常多令人困惑及不解地方,很多问题都没有明确答案。但在面试中,如何探查到面试官想要提问知识点就显得非常重要了。...在本文中,作者给出了 25 个非常有意思机器学习面试问题,这些问题都没有给出明确答案,但都有一定提示。读者也可以在留言中尝试。...事实上,网络上有很多关于「机器学习面试问题」文章,本文希望能稍微用不一样、有趣方式来讨论这些问题。 声明:将这些问题列举出来只是为了启发大家思考,促进相关讨论。这个问题并没有现成答案。...我们会对某些问题给出提示,而这只是为了引发进一步讨论,而不是给出了一个确切答案。每个问题都值得被更详细地讨论,因此也就没有固定答案。有些问题是经过设计特意提出,而有些只是为了逗大家开心。...在 95% 置信区间下构建了一个线性回归模型。这是否意味着模型参数对于试图近似的函数 95% 概率是真实估计值?(提示:这实际上意味着在 95% 试验情况下...) 2.

48910

训练场题库中判题结果详细解释

如果题目多组数据,比如咱们训练场ACM入门训练1085题,求A+B和,多组测试数据,人家输入1空格5那你要输出6,人家输入10空格20你要输出30,如果就这么两组测试数据的话,那么你答案应该是...第二个,“答案错误” 这种情况, 可能为做题人没有明白题目的意思,训练场题库中题目基本都给出了样例输入和样例输出,是让你写完程序后测试、验证用,不代表后台测试数据就这些(PS:后台刁难你数据多很呢...想都不用想,肯定报答案错误! 这题是典型大数相加算法。所以,一定要保证程序考虑通用和全面性,包括是否特殊情况没有考虑到。...第五个,“内存超限” 这个问题基本少之又少了,相比之下java类代码内存较大,但很少有此类现象发生,也不排除C/C++代码内存泄漏,譬如忘记free/delete内存等等。...建议训练场刷题同学使用刚才建议三种编译器之一(下载链接见附)。 总结错误原因,请确认提交代码在gcc编译器环境下编译无误再进行提交,如果有把握使用VC6,则请确认代码在两种环境下没有编译兼容问题。

1.5K50

近期面试Java后端一些感悟

大家在面试过程中,都会有一种体会,就是知识体系也已经建立了,但在回答面试官问题时候总感觉像在背答案,而且也没有办法针对性回答面试官问题。...1、我们知道消息队列可应用于耦系统,应对异步消费等场景,那如何在网络不可靠场景下保证业务数据处理正确性? 2、我们都知道在分布式系统会用到缓存,那该如何设置缓存失效机制才能避免系统出现缓存雪崩?...对很多人来说很为难一点是,平时写着业务代码,很少有机会接触到大厂优秀实践,那么这时候更需要从如下两个角度逼问: 1、当流量规模再提高几个量级,那么系统会出现什么问题?...如果你不了解GC触发条件,你就肯定无法答出第一题;同样,如果你对Spring启动机制了解很清楚,那么无论他给出是什么样代码,你都能回答出代码经历过程。...如果你能以不变应万变,那么恭喜你,你技术过关了。 上面提到了很多技术问题,这里不做详细解释,都能在下面的课程体系中找到答案: ?

42020

人工智能,应该如何测试?(八)企业级智能客服测试大模型 RAG

作为一个面向大众对话机器人,GPT 明显是鹤立鸡群,在世界范围内还没有看到能跟 GPT 扳手腕存在。 也许很多人都认为 GPT 是非常强大对话机器人了, 它学时丰富,什么领域内问题都能回答。...但其实就如我上一篇帖子中说道, 虽然这种大模型看似什么问题都能回答,但其实它无法在特定领域内给出专业且精准回答。比如我们问大模型宝马 5 系发动机设计细节,这个是不可能得到正确答案。...但更多场景下可能会出现大模型幻觉问题。幻觉用大白话来说就是模型在瞎编一个答案。 比如我在问 GPT 一个代码问题时候,其实会发现有些时候它会瞎编一些不存在函数出来。...但它核心流程其实就是通过意图模型决定问题应该交由哪个子系统来处理, 然后把该子系统答案封装进 prompt 里让大模型给出最终答案。...在以前文章中介绍过这种大模型评测工作是非常消耗人力, 其中一个非常消耗人力地方就是即便我们已经了标注好数据(就是问题和答案都是已知),我们也很难去自动化去测试。

15010

GPT-4满分通过MIT本科数学考试!却遭同门质疑“作弊”,数据集本身就有问题

/edit#gid=1598949010 三人也表示,他们确信这个文件代表了论文中分析测试集,因为评估代码中所有数据文件路径都指向它,没有提供任何修改其内容代码,而且在最初发布GitHub仓库中也是可用...这本身没什么问题,只要给出例子和问题存在足够大差异,以便不暴露不公平信息。 但是在随机扫描已发布测试数据集时,他们注意到一些奇怪事情。...此外,虽然prompt级联是最近许多GPT论文中常见技术,但这里大量数据泄漏可能性。每一级不仅提供基于基础事实二元信息,而且还在prompt,直到达到正确答案。...虽然这些创建prompt没有看到实际解决方案,但重新prompt正确答案直到达到正确答案二进制反馈是足够,尤其是在占测试集16%多选题中,无限尝试保证了正确答案。...这就好比有人拿着答题纸告诉学生他们是否得到了正确答案,直到他们得到答案

15520

C语言经典面试题_c语言常见面试题

】(4)4、(5)4 4、用变量a 给出下面的定义 e) 一个10个指针数组,该指针是指向一个整型数 ; f) 一个指向10个整型数数组指针; g) 一个指向函数指针,该函数一个整型参数并返...7、请问以下代码什么问题: char* s=”AAA”; printf(“%s”,s); s[0]=’B’; printf(“%s”,s); 什么错?...23、关于内存思考题(2)你能看出有什么问题? 25、关于内存思考题(3)你能看出有什么问题? 26、关于内存思考题(4)你能看出有什么问题? 27、关键字volatile什么含意?...55、请简述以下两个for 循环优缺点。 【标准答案】 56、语句for( ;1 ;) 什么问题?它是什么意思? 【标准答案】死循环,和while(1)相同。...但如果显然应 试者做得不错,那么就扔出下面的追加问题,这些问题是比较难想仅仅非常优秀应试者能做得不错。提出这些问题,希望更多看 到应试者应付问题方法,而不是答案

1.7K40

神器还是垃圾?那些用 AIGC 编程的人,实践得怎么样了

以 ChatGPT 为例,ChatGPT 给出很多答案其实谷歌 +StackOverflow 就可以查到,但是很多新手不会用这套组合,ChatGPT 只是降低了这个门槛,给出了各种质量参差不齐答案。...ChatGPT 通常很难一次就给到正确代码,需要开发者反复调教。 另外,开发者评价 ChatGPT 生成代码很难实际使用,越深层东西越没用。...很多人吐槽 ChatGPT 总会先给错误代码,再让它检查一遍后就会给出正确答案,这是因为答案给出是一个概率事件,它只是给出了其中一个答案。...不过,即便可以给出正确代码,用 AI 生成代码仍有很大风险。 各种 AIGC 编程工具会标注这些生成代码来源,因此企业不清楚来源,即使是开源代码也有不同许可证需要遵守,但许可证通常不可见。...当然,有人提出这样观点:经验程序员写代码质量高,没有经验程序员无非就是不停测试、跟工具讲正确的话让它生成短代码,但工具没有全局观,所以大概率生成出来代码很难维护。

36430

实测 ChatGPT 编程效果被其发现,这波先站队 Stack Overflow

ChatGPT 回答可谓非常惊艳,给出答案和输出结果,并提供了 enumerate 指定起始索引值知识点和使用这个方法要点和注意事项,它给出答案完全没有问题。...复杂问题 因为 ChatGPT 也在不断被优化和调教,每次获得答案也会不一致。另外,复杂问题论证也需要更多精力,这里只展示几个认为代表性问题。...ChatGPT 给出答案因为是不正确,这里直接放截图: 错误答案 这个回答不仅告诉自己去看教程,还捏造了一个类出来,难道是要让自己写这个类?...所以我还是不建议没有编程经验的人直接使用 ChatGPT 来解答编程上问题,他答案看似完美,却无法保证一定正确。我们希望一个拥有一定权威教授,而不是一个搜索捏造“真实答案工具。...但是相信以后还是会被接纳和作为参考,毕竟等待一个问题答案也是一个痛苦折磨过程。也许,就算它没有给出完美的答案,些许参考和启发对我们也是有意义

3.9K10
领券